Measurement of the energy and relative intensity of theKα1hypersatellite line inTm169

Abstract
A measurement, carried out with a curved-crystal spectrometer, of the K x rays of thulium emitted in the K capture of Yb169 has revealed the existence of a weak line which may be identified as the Kα1 (Tm) hypersatellite line. The energy shift amounts to 1.04 ± 0.01 keV and the intensity of the hypersatellite line relative to the intensity of the Kα1 (Tm) line is (7.6 ± 3.8) × 105. The value of the energy shift agrees nicely with the shifts measured in other isotopes; the relative intensity is roughly in agreement with the value that may be expected on the basis of experimental data for other isotopes.
